There are a few key steps that businesses need to take in order to become data driven and make better decisions with data.
How to make the most out of your data
1. Collect data from all sources – internal data, external data, customer data, etc.
2. Clean and organize the data so it can be easily analyzed.
3. Analyze the data to identify patterns and trends.
4. Use the insights from the data analysis to make better business decisions.
5. Repeat the process on an ongoing basis to continuously improve decision making.

By following these steps, businesses can tap into the power of data to drive growth and success.
- In order to get data from different places, you need several different systems. Systems that can get data from inside the company and also from outside the company. Systems that can get data from customers and your online domains. The fundamental systems needed are: a CRM system, web analytics system, preferably a connection to your transactional system(s).
- In order to make data useful you need to structure and organize your data, and of course there are systems for that as well: a data management platform (DMP) to segment your users into segments you can market to and if your are a bit digitally mature a consumer data platform (CDP).
- In order to identify patterns or trends in your data you need to analyze and enrich the data you have in order to make it actionable. Marketing platforms sometimes provide analytical elements.
- In order to use the data to make better decisions you need data that can be leveraged into the different operations of your business. For example data on customer behavior in your stores, on your website or in your marketing.
- If you want to create ful use of your data it needs to be continuously updated, collected, refined and put to new use. Make sure the processing of the data does not bog you down in endless data processing. Make sure automated processes take care of the data and refines it into business use.
